Suzanne Allen Fouche
January 6, 1951 — April 14, 2026
Suzanne Allen Fouche, beloved mother, grandmother, and friend to many, passed away peacefully on April 14, 2026, after a valiant battle with cancer. Born in Humboldt, Tennessee, on January 6, 1951, Suzanne was the cherished daughter of Buddy and Sue Allen. She embodied grace, warmth, and determination throughout her life.
A proud graduate of Peabody High School in 1969 and Memphis State in 1972, Suzanne dedicated her career to service, working tirelessly at the Memphis Park Commission. Her work with mobile units and the summer lunch program touched countless lives, embodying her unwavering belief in the importance of community support and nourishment.
On November 11, 1977, Suzanne married the love of her life, Bob Fouche. Together, they built a life filled with love, laughter, and countless cherished memories. Bob preceded her in death, as did her beloved brother Marvin Allen and her parents. Despite these profound losses, Suzanne's spirit remained unbroken, a testament to her resilience and enduring love.
Suzanne's life was marked by her extraordinary ability to connect with others. She truly never met a stranger, and her warm, friendly nature endeared her to all who had the privilege of knowing her. Her charm and determination were matched only by her deep compassion and unwavering support for her family and friends.
She leaves behind a legacy of love in her daughter Leslie and son-in-law John Ferraro, her son Robert Allen, and her adored grandchildren, Jack and Isabella (Izzy), along with her bonus grandson, Tyler Ferraro. Suzanne's family was the pride and joy of her life, and her love for them was boundless and unconditional.
